Location: Carshalton, Surrey

Package: £46,000

Working Hours: 4 on 4 off, days & nights, 7-7

About the Role: We are seeking a skilled and motivated Electrical Engineer to join my clients team on a 24/7 shift pattern, covering a commercial site in Carshalton. This is an exciting opportunity for an experienced engineer to be part of a dynamic and well-established company that values quality and customer sat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Carry out Planned Preventative Maintenance (PPM) and reactive tasks on electrical, mechanical, plumbing and HVAC systems.
  • Perform maintenance and tests on fire alarms, emergency lighting, sprinklers and other compliance systems.
  • Carry out checks to building equipment and systems such as Generators, Splits, AHU/FCUs, Motors, Pumps, LTHWS etc.
  • Monitor BMS.
  • Diagnose and resolve M&E faults quickly and efficiently.
  • Ensure all work is carried out in compliance with health and safety regulations.

Requirements:

  • Level 3 or equivalent in Electrical Installation/Engineering.
  • Proven experience in a similar building maintenance role.
  • Knowledge of commercial building systems.
